Production Manager
About the role
Monitors the safety/environmental practices of the workplace to provide a safe work environment for all employees.
Manages relationships with quality, planning, warehouse, engineering, and maintenance to ensure timely satisfaction of customer requirements, projects (including new equipment installations or upgrades to existing equipment), reduce costs and seamless transition across material/product flow process.
Implements production of all products, integrating engineering projects into the regular operating process.
Works with the Controller to develop operating budgets.
Maintains production reports to ensure achievement of financial, safety, quality, and on-time delivery goals.
Reviews and analyzes reports to determine causes of non-conformity and develops procedures to improve.
Revise production schedules and priorities to accommodate unforeseen events relating to raw materials, equipment, sales demand, personnel, weather, etc.
Change agent for technological advances; identifies opportunities for site improvements.
Implements CI process programs and projects.
Maintains staffing levels, skill levels and training requirements for department personnel.
Trains and develops department personnel.

Requirements
- Understanding of SPC and lean manufacturing principles
- Team problem solving; facilitation.
- Computer literate: Excel, MS Office required.
- Strong interpersonal skills: ability to communicate orally and in writing; ability to present information one on one and in group settings, at all levels of the organization, under all circumstances; diplomatic.
- Detail oriented, organized, self-starter, flexible, and change agent.
- Must be able to work concurrently on multiple priorities and projects.
- Up to 10% travel required.
